Casselton Robert Miller Regional Airport Emergency Flight Service

Casselton Robert Miller Regional Airport Details

Location: Casselton, North Dakota

Type: Small Airport

Scheduled Service: No

Local Code: 5N8

GPS Code: K5N8

Elevation: 933 Feet

Latitude: 46.854

Longitude: -97.2087


Runways at Casselton Robert Miller Regional Airport

Casselton Robert Miller Regional Airport has 1 runway.

#LengthWidthSurfaceLighted
1 3900 Feet75 FeetCONYes

Radio Frequencies

Casselton Robert Miller Regional Airport utilizes the following radio frequencies.

#TypeDescriptionMhz
1 A/DFARGO APP/DEP120.400
2 UNICCTAF/UNICOM122.800
